Timeless Pearl Necklaces

Despite the ever-changing landscape of jewelry trends, pearl necklaces continue to represent timeless elegance, particularly among royal families. Their classic appeal transcends generations, making them a cornerstone of royal jewelry collections. Prime examples include Queen Elizabeth II's iconic three-strand pearl necklace, frequently displayed during state occasions, highlighting the flexibility of pearls in both formal and everyday settings. Similarly, the late Princess Diana often wore elegant pearl accessories, accentuating her distinguished style. The subtle elegance of these necklaces pairs well with a wide range of outfits, highlighting elegance without overpowering the wearer. As trends shift, the enduring charm of pearl necklaces continues to resonate, solidifying their place in the jewelry regalia of royalty and beyond.

Minimalist Gold Bangles

Minimalist gold bangles exemplify the elegance of simplicity, commanding notice with their streamlined forms and delicate gleam. Among royal adornments, these pieces often serve as a demonstration of understated luxury. Royals such as Queen Letizia of Spain have been spotted wearing delicate, thin bangles that accentuate without overwhelming their attire. These ornaments display impressive flexibility, effortlessly adapting from casual daywear to formal evening attire. This understated design philosophy aligns with modern fashion sensibilities, appealing to those who favor a refined yet modern look. As trends shift and change, these bangles persist as a cornerstone piece, symbolizing a timeless appeal that transcends generations. What Materials Are Commonly Used in Royal Jewelry Designs?

Regal jewelry creations traditionally include luxury metals like gold and platinum, as well as gemstones such as sapphires, emeralds, rubies, and diamonds. These materials are chosen for their rarity, beauty, and historical significance in regal heritage.
